DALLAS — Tim Thomas made 27 saves for his first shutout of the season and 13th overall, Marc Savard scored twice and the Boston Bruins beat the Dallas Stars 3-0 on Friday night their first road game of the season...Read the full article on Bleacher Report...

BOSTON — The Boston Bruins scoring leader Marc Savard will miss four to six weeks with a broken left foot. The team’s announcement Wednesday did not say when Savard injured the foot...Read the full article on Bleacher Report...
